Infinix ZERO 40 5G Now Available in the Philippines

The Infinix ZERO 40 5G, first launched in India, has officially arrived in the Philippines and is now available for purchase on Shopee for PHP 18,119USD 309INR 26,175EUR 294CNY 2,249. 204

The phone boasts a 6.78-inch curved AMOLED display with a 144Hz refresh rate. Powering the device is the MediaTek Dimensity 8200 Ultimate processor, coupled with 12GB of RAM and storage options up to 512GB.

It features a triple rear camera setup, including a 108MP primary sensor with OIS, a 50MP ultra-wide lens, and a 2MP depth sensor.

For selfies, there’s a 50MP front camera, capable of shooting in 4K at 60fps. Plus, it even includes a “GoPro mode” for users who want to connect their GoPro devices directly to the phone.

Running on XOS 14.5 based on Android 14, the device promises two major OS updates and three years of security patches. Battery life is supported by a 5,000mAh cell with 45W wired fast charging, 20W wireless charging, and 10W reverse wireless charging.

Other features include dual stereo speakers with JBL 29 audio, NFC, an IR Blaster, and USB Type-C connectivity. Available in color variants Violet Garden, Moving Titanium, and Rock Black, the Infinix ZERO 40 5G offers a sleek design with powerful internals.

Infinix ZERO 40 5G specs:
6.78-inch curved FHD+ (2436 x 1080) AMOLED display
144Hz refresh rate
Corning Gorilla Glass 5
MediaTek Dimensity 8200 Ultimate
12GB RAM
256GB, 512GB storage
108MP main camera (OIS)
50MP ultra-wide camera
2MP depth sensor
50MP front camera
Dual stereo speakers with JBL audio
5G connectivity
Wi-Fi 5, Bluetooth, NFC
USB Type-C
XOS 14.5 (Android 14)
IR Blaster
5,000mAh battery with 45W wired fast charging
20W wireless charging, 10W reverse wireless charging
Available colors: Violet Garden, Moving Titanium, Rock Black
